What is a print traffic manager?

A Print Traffic Manager is a professional responsible for coordinating the logistics and delivery of film prints, digital cinema packages (DCPs), or advertising materials to theaters, festivals, or broadcasters. They ensure that all required materials arrive on time, in the correct format, and meet quality standards. Print Traffic Managers often work closely with distributors, exhibitors, and technical teams to troubleshoot issues and track deliveries. Their role is crucial in the smooth release and exhibition of films or advertising campaigns.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a print traffic manager?

To thrive as a Print Traffic Manager, you need strong project management abilities, attention to detail, and experience in print production or advertising workflows, often supported by a relevant degree or equivalent experience. Familiarity with project management software (such as Workamajig or Basecamp), print scheduling systems, and knowledge of print specifications are typically required. Excellent communication, problem-solving, and multitasking skills help in managing deadlines and coordinating between creative, production, and vendor teams. These skills are crucial for ensuring high-quality deliverables, meeting client expectations, and maintaining efficient production timelines.

What are some common challenges faced by print traffic managers, and how can they be addressed?

Print Traffic Managers often juggle tight deadlines, multiple projects, and coordination between various teams such as creative, production, and vendors. One common challenge is managing last-minute changes or delays in print schedules, which can impact delivery timelines. Effective communication, strong organizational skills, and proactive problem-solving are essential to handle these issues smoothly. Building strong relationships with vendors and maintaining clear project documentation can also help mitigate potential roadblocks and ensure successful campaign execution.

What is the difference between Print Traffic Manager vs Print Production Coordinator?

Print Traffic ManagerPrint Production Coordinator
Manages project timelines, schedules, and workflow for print jobsCoordinates print production activities, including vendor communication and quality control
Focuses on traffic flow, deadlines, and resource allocationHandles day-to-day production tasks and ensures specifications are met
Requires knowledge of print processes, project management, and industry softwareRequires understanding of print techniques, vendor management, and quality standards

The Print Traffic Manager primarily oversees the scheduling and workflow of print projects, ensuring deadlines are met, while the Print Production Coordinator handles the operational aspects of print jobs, such as coordinating with vendors and managing quality. Both roles require print industry knowledge and coordination skills, but the Traffic Manager focuses more on project timelines, whereas the Coordinator emphasizes production execution.

AdvancedPCB is seeking a reliable, motivated Via Fill Operator to join our growing company.
Scope: A via is a copper plated hole used to connect two or more layers in a printed circuit board (PCB). Via Fill is a manufacturing process used to selectively and completely fill or close via holes by applying an epoxy to the PCB and then planarizing epoxy and copper once the epoxy is cured.
